Short answer

What do aquaculture projects in South Korea actually buy?

Aquaculture projects in South Korea centre on three lines: land-based olive flounder farms on Jeju and the southern coast, abalone rafts around Wando, and a fast-growing land-based salmon and trout RAS segment. Equipment demand concentrates on seawater intake, pumping and filtration, RAS process trains with chilling, effluent treatment, and the sensors and automation pushed by national smart-aquaculture policy.

Local production context

  • Olive flounder is farmed in land-based flow-through tanks, so pumping energy — not tank cost — dominates the operating budget and drives conversions to partial recirculation.
  • Abalone farming around Wando is raft-based with strong local fabrication; imported spend goes to nursery tanks, grading and water-quality monitoring rather than structures.
  • Land-based salmon and trout RAS is the largest single capital ticket in the market, constrained by electricity cost, grid capacity and summer chilling load.
  • Rising summer sea temperatures make chilling, oxygenation and real-time monitoring a survival requirement rather than an efficiency upgrade.
  • High labour cost and smart-aquaculture policy support make automation, remote monitoring and data logging standard purchase criteria.
Commercial verticals that carry CAPEX

Land-based flounder farms & flow-through conversion

Seawater intake, pumping, mechanical filtration, UV disinfection and heat exchange, increasingly rebuilt as partial recirculation to cut pumping energy and stabilise temperature.

Land-based salmon & trout RAS

Full recirculation trains with drum filtration, biofiltration, CO2 stripping, oxygenation, chilling, heat recovery and N+1 redundancy, quoted against documented kWh per kilogram produced.

Effluent treatment & solids handling

Solids capture, effluent treatment and sludge handling sized for the local discharge permit — a regulated part of any land-based project scope.

South Korea project questions, answered

What equipment does a land-based fish farm in South Korea need?
Seawater intake and pumping, mechanical filtration, UV or ozone disinfection, oxygenation, heat exchange or chilling sized for summer peak temperature, monitoring and control, and solids capture with effluent treatment for the discharge permit. Salmon and trout projects add a full recirculation train with biofiltration, CO2 stripping and redundancy.
Why is energy the decisive number in Korean aquaculture projects?
Flow-through pumping and RAS operation are both electricity-intensive, and Korean electricity and labour costs are high. Comparing suppliers on kWh per kilogram produced, plus chilling load at summer peak, separates viable projects from ones that only look good on purchase price.
Does imported equipment need Korean certification?
Many electrical and machinery products placed on the Korean market require KC certification, and equipment must run on 220 V single-phase or 380 V three-phase at 60 Hz. Agree who obtains certification, at what cost and on what timeline, inside the quotation rather than at customs.
